Police seeking escaped inmate in Taylor County

GRAFTON, W.Va. — Police are searching for an inmate who escaped Pruntytown Correctional Center in Grafton early Friday morning.

Tyler Wynkoop, 25, originally of Harpery’s Ferry, was serving a 1-10 year sentence at Pruntytown on a grand larceny conviction in Jefferson County.

He is listed at 6’0”, 175 pounds with brown hair, green eyes, and a bullet hole tattoo on top of his left hand.

Police say he has tattoos on each arm as well.

He is believed to be in a stolen 2001 White Grand Cherokee with West Virginia license plate 2R5233.

Lawrence Messina of the Department of Military Affairs and Public Safety said late Friday morning that investigators do not believe Wynkoop is armed.
